بهترین تنظیمات افزونه WP Rocket بر اساس نوع سایت (فروشگاهی، خبری، شرکتی)
افزونه WP Rocket یکی از قویترین ابزارهای افزایش سرعت سایتهای وردپرسی است. اما برای گرفتن بهترین نتیجه، باید تنظیمات آن متناسب با نوع سایت شما انجام شود.
چرا که هر نوع سایت (فروشگاهی، خبری، شرکتی) نیازها و ساختار متفاوتی دارد. در این مقاله، بهترین تنظیمات WP Rocket را بر اساس نوع سایت بررسی میکنیم.
محصول مرتبط: خرید و دانلود افزونه WP Rocket
۱. سایتهای فروشگاهی (WooCommerce / EDD)
✅ هدف:
سرعت بالا با حفظ کامل سازگاری با سبد خرید، تسویهحساب، و صفحات پویا.
تنظیمات پیشنهادی:
-
Caching:
-
فعالسازی کش برای صفحات
-
غیر فعال کردن کش برای صفحات:
-
/cart/
-
/checkout/
-
/my-account/
-
-
فعالسازی گزینه «Separate cache for mobile devices»
-
-
File Optimization:
-
✅ Minify CSS & JS
-
⚠️ Combine CSS/JS (با احتیاط، ممکن است با JS قالب تداخل داشته باشد)
-
✅ Load JavaScript deferred
-
✅ Delay JavaScript Execution (مفید برای کاهش TTI)
-
-
Media:
-
✅ LazyLoad برای تصاویر و iframe
-
❌ غیرفعالسازی LazyLoad برای آرم برندها یا تصاویر محصول (در صورت اختلال)
-
✅ غیرفعالسازی Emoji و Embeds
-
-
Preload:
-
✅ فعالسازی Preload Cache
-
✅ فعالسازی لینکها (Link Preloading)
-
-
Database:
-
فعالسازی پاکسازی خودکار هفتهای یکبار
-
-
CDN & Cloudflare:
-
وارد کردن اطلاعات CDN (در صورت استفاده)
-
نکته مهم:
صفحات پرداخت باید کش نشوند؛ بررسی کنید که مسیرهای آن از کش مستثنا شده باشند.
۲. سایتهای خبری / مجلهای
✅ هدف:
سرعت بالا برای کاربران زیاد، بهینهسازی بار سرور، و بارگذاری سریع تصاویر و محتوا.
تنظیمات پیشنهادی:
-
Caching:
-
✅ فعالسازی کش
-
✅ فعالسازی کش موبایل
-
فعالسازی کش کاربران وارد شده (در صورت وجود بخش نظرات سفارشی یا کاربران ویژه)
-
-
File Optimization:
-
✅ Minify و Combine فایلهای CSS/JS
-
✅ Load JS Deferred
-
✅ Delay JS Execution (برای اسکریپتهای تبلیغاتی مانند Google Ads یا شبکههای اجتماعی)
-
-
Media:
-
✅ LazyLoad تصاویر و iframe
-
✅ Disable Emoji و Embeds
-
✅ فعالسازی LazyLoad برای ویدیوها و تبلیغات
-
-
Preload:
-
✅ فعالسازی Preload برای صفحات دستهبندی و تگها
-
فعالسازی Sitemap preload (در صورت استفاده از Yoast یا RankMath)
-
-
Database:
-
پاکسازی خودکار روزانه (بهخصوص برای بازنگریهای زیاد پستها)
-
-
CDN:
-
اگر حجم زیادی از تصاویر و تبلیغات دارید، حتماً از CDN استفاده کنید.
-
نکته مهم:
در سایتهای خبری، سرعت بارگذاری صفحه نخست و دستهبندیها بسیار مهم است؛ حتماً تست کنید که ترکیب فایلها به ظاهر سایت آسیب نزند.
۳. سایتهای شرکتی / معرفی خدمات
✅ هدف:
بارگذاری سریع، سئو خوب، تجربه کاربری مطلوب برای صفحات ایستا.
تنظیمات پیشنهادی:
-
Caching:
-
✅ فعالسازی کش صفحات
-
✅ فعالسازی کش موبایل
-
❌ کش کاربران وارد شده (اگر فرم تماس یا ارسال درخواست دارید)
-
-
File Optimization:
-
✅ Minify CSS & JS
-
✅ Combine فایلها (معمولاً بدون مشکل در سایتهای ساده)
-
✅ Delay JavaScript Execution (برای اسکریپتهای جانبی مانند نقشه گوگل)
-
-
Media:
-
✅ LazyLoad برای تصاویر و ویدیو
-
✅ غیرفعالسازی Emoji و Embeds
-
✅ LazyLoad برای iframe (مثلاً Google Maps یا ویدیوهای آپارات)
-
-
Preload:
-
فعالسازی کامل Preload
-
استفاده از Sitemap برای preload صفحات مهم
-
-
Database:
-
پاکسازی ماهانه کافیست (محتوا کمتر است)
-
-
CDN:
-
اختیاری؛ در صورت داشتن بازدید بالا یا نمایش ویدیو زیاد استفاده شود
-
نکته مهم:
اکثر سایتهای شرکتی ظاهر سادهای دارند، بنابراین میتوان فایلهای CSS/JS را بدون نگرانی ترکیب و فشرده کرد.
| نوع سایت | تنظیمات کلیدی |
|---|---|
| فروشگاهی | کش صفحات خاص غیرفعال، LazyLoad محدود، JS Deferred با احتیاط |
| خبری/مجلهای | کش کامل، LazyLoad کامل، Delay JS برای تبلیغات، پاکسازی دیتابیس روزانه |
| شرکتی | کش کامل، فشردهسازی فایلها، LazyLoad کامل، پاکسازی ماهانه |
توصیه نهایی
-
بعد از هر تغییر در تنظیمات، کش را پاک و تست سایت را انجام دهید.
-
همیشه با ابزارهایی مثل GTmetrix و PageSpeed Insights عملکرد سایت را بررسی کنید.
-
اگر سایت شما ترکیبی از موارد بالا است (مثلاً فروشگاه با بلاگ خبری)، تنظیمات را به صورت ترکیبی و با آزمونوخطا انجام دهید.



